Abstract

The present invention provides a method for fast protection switching in multicast, where the method includes: determining a primary path and a secondary path to a source node, where the secondary path and the primary path have minimum tail coincidence; receiving, by using both the primary path and the secondary path, multicast traffic replicated by an upstream neighboring node, and replicating multicast traffic received by the primary path to a downstream neighboring node; and if the primary path is faulty, replicating multicast traffic received by the secondary path to the downstream neighboring node. In the present invention, primary and secondary paths can have minimum tail coincidence, which overcomes a problem that fault protection switching in a multicast network requires that primary and secondary paths existing from a routing node to a multicast source are completely separate in physical topology.
